Market Reactions After Earnings Reports Several companies saw significant movements in their stock prices following recent earnings announcements. ARM Holdings boasted a notable rise of 6%. The semiconductor firm reported fourth-quarter earnings adjusted to 60 cents, with revenue hitting $1.49 billion. Analysts had predicted earnings of 58 cents and revenue of $1.47 billion.
